Michael R. Warren, 57, of Lafayette, died at 1:07 p.m. Monday, May 31, 2010, at Indiana University Hospital in Indianapolis, after a 13-year battle with leukemia. 
Born Aug. 25, 1952, in Lebanon, he was the son of the late Asa C. and Catherine E. Sharp Warren. He attended Indiana University. 
On March 2, 1973, he married Cindy Galeener in Frankfort, and she survives. 
Mr. Warren worked as a finish inspector for 27 years at Alcoa before retiring in 2001 due to medical reasons. 
He was a member of Grace Lutheran Church and enjoyed working on computers, bird watching, nature and spending time with his granddaughters and family. 
Surviving with his wife are two sons, Joseph J. Warren (wife: Rachel) of Frankfort and Michael R. Warren Jr. of Whitestown; and a sister, Judith Lee Duren (husband: Bernie) of Fredricksburg, Va. 
Also surviving are 2 granddaughters, Aurora S. and Anne G. Warren; and an aunt, Mildred Harlos of Lebanon. Michael was preceded in death by a brother, Jerry Warren. 
Visitation 6-8 p.m. today, June 2, 2010, at Grace Lutheran Church and again an hour prior to the service at 2 p.m. Thursday, June 3, 2010, at Grace Lutheran Church, Pastor Ed Morrow officiating. Interment will follow at Bunnell Cemetery in Frankfort. Those wishing may contribute to the Leukemia & Lymphoma Society.
